我在 Windows 7 上使用 Julia 0.4.5。当我调用 时Gadfly.plot
,Internet Explorer 打开以显示绘图。
如何配置 Julia 以使用我选择的浏览器(如 Google Chrome)来显示牛虻图?
似乎 Gadfly 使用此功能打开 .html 文件:
function open_file(filename)
if OS_NAME == :Darwin
run(`open $(filename)`)
elseif OS_NAME == :Linux || OS_NAME == :FreeBSD
run(`xdg-open $(filename)`)
elseif OS_NAME == :Windows
run(`$(ENV["COMSPEC"]) /c start $(filename)`)
else
warn("Showing plots is not supported on OS $(string(OS_NAME))")
end
end
因此,对于 Windows,您可以编写替代的 cmd.exe(可能是一个 .bat,检查参数是否为 .html,然后启动 chrome 或传递给真正的 cmd.exe),然后替换ENV["COMSPEC"]
尝试:将 Google chrome 设置为所有 .html 或 .htm 文件的默认浏览器。